Mana Pools National Park is a UNESCO World Heritage Site located in the northern region of Zimbabwe, on the southern banks of the Zambezi River. It is a paradise for wildlife lovers, offering a range of activities such as walking safaris, canoeing safaris, game drives, and fishing. Here are five reasons why we think Mana Pools is one of the best safari destinations in the world.

1. Abundant and Diverse Wildlife

Mana Pools is home to a rich variety of animals, including some of the largest populations of elephant, buffalo, hippo, crocodile, lion, leopard, wild dog, and cheetah in Africa. You can also spot many antelope species, such as eland, impala, waterbuck, kudu, and zebra, as well as baboons, monkeys, warthogs, and hyenas. The park is also a birdwatcher’s dream, with over 350 species of birds recorded, including fish eagles, kingfishers, bee-eaters, storks, herons, and many more.

2. Stunning Scenery

Mana Pools is blessed with breathtaking scenery that will leave you speechless. The park is named after the four main pools that form along the Zambezi River during the dry season, attracting large numbers of animals and birds. The pools are surrounded by ancient forests of mahogany, ebony, fig, and baobab trees, creating a shady and serene atmosphere. The park also offers spectacular views of the Zambezi escarpment and the mountains of Zambia across the river.

3. Unspoiled and Remote Wilderness

Mana Pools is one of the few places in Africa where you can experience a true wilderness adventure. The park is far away from any human settlement and has no fences or artificial structures. You can explore the park on foot or by canoe, getting close to nature and feeling the thrill of being in the wild. You can also camp under the stars in one of the many campsites or lodges available in the park, listening to the sounds of the night and waking up to a beautiful sunrise.

5. Unique Activities and Experiences

Mana Pools offers some unique activities and experiences that you won’t find anywhere else in Africa. You can go on walking safaris with armed guides who will teach you how to track animals and read their behavior. You can also go on canoeing safaris along the Zambezi River, paddling past hippos, crocodiles, elephants, and other wildlife. You can also try fishing for tigerfish or bream in the river or enjoy a scenic boat cruise at sunset. If you are lucky, you might even witness some amazing wildlife interactions such as lions hunting around waterholes or elephants standing on their hind legs to reach for fruits.
